Transaction 6614e612c27e40bbf404caa6c89c362290822de0bd63e1e840f15e2d0bf33e17
1 Input
1 Output
-
6614e612c27e40bbf404caa6c89c362290822de0bd63e1e840f15e2d0bf33e17:0
- value
- 170000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ec794abefd07c082f46a59057d8abffdafe055dc OP_EQUAL
- address
- 3PFNhL6SsVXwiZYM6KPzfQvAGHgJu63yWR